Thank a teacher this week!

Teacher Appreciation Week is May 5 - 9

Few other professionals touch as many people as teachers do. Teacher Appreciation Week is a good time to learn about the contributions educators make to our community every day. From early learning providers to high school science teachers, these incredible individuals go above and beyond for our children.

Whether it's a basket of flowers, homemade cookies or a simple 'thank you,' let a teacher know how important they are this week.

2010 Alltech FEI World Equestrian Games Names United Way as Official Community Partner
The World Games 2010 Foundation has announced an official community partnership with United Way of the Bluegrass for the Alltech FEI World Equestrian Games.

United Way Honors Volunteers

The community’s top volunteers were honored at the Central Kentucky Volunteer Awards recognition breakfast, coordinated by United Way of the Bluegrass and sponsored by Keeneland.
